Chelsea winger Callum Hudson-Odoi was allowed to return to Chelsea’s training on Tuesday, despite his arrest at the weekend.

Hudson-Odoi was arrested in the early hours of Sunday morning after an alleged row with a model he met online.

The academy product met the unnamed woman online before sending a vehicle to pick her up, thus breaking the lockdown restrictions. Things turned sour after the woman rang the police and an ambulance, with the police appearing at Hudson-Odoi’s apartment.

The 19-year-old has since been released on bail and is due to return to a police station in June. The winger was allowed to take part in training by Chelsea boss Frank Lampard, and the Blues manager as well as the club are yet to release a statement regarding Hudson-Odoi’s action.

Meanwhile, Good Morning Britain presenter Piers Morgan has slammed Chelsea star Callum Hudson-Odoi for breaking lockdown rules, and believes that the young winger should be banned from playing.

He wrote on Twitter: “These idiots unfairly tarnish the reputations of all footballers, and make a mockery of the ‘safety first’ plan to bring back the Premier League.

“They should be told if they get caught breaking lockdown rules like this, they’re banned from playing if football restarts.”
